Viewing 2019 Lok Sabha election, Modi government has announced Hugh pay hike for lecturers and professors in every state.
These academic staffs will get the benefits of the 7th Pay Commission with effect from January 1, 2016. The central government has said that with the teachers, other staff of universities and colleges will also get a new pay scale.

Lucknow University Associated College Teachers Association (LUACTA) president Manoj Pandey told to a news platform zeebiz.com that implementation of the 7th pay commission will increase the salaries by about Rs 40,000 at professor level while those at the lower level will get a hike up to Rs 7,000. 
Manoj Pandey said that the University Grant Commission (UGC) had issued a notice on November 2 to increase the salary of university teachers and employees. However, several states had not implemented the order. Now, after the central government's decision, it will be implemented across the country.
